Restoring Your Ride: Original vs. OEM Hubcaps



When restoring your classic vehicle, the fine points extends to every component . Hubcaps, often disregarded , play a crucial role in the overall look. Choosing between authentic hubcaps and OEM replacements can be a tricky decision. Original hubcaps are the exact ones that were provided with the car from the factory , adding value and potentially increasing its resale value. However, they can be hard to find and often show wear . OEM hubcaps, while not the identical article, are created to the original's specifications , offering a more economical and easily sourced alternative while still maintaining a vintage impression.

A Chronicle of Wheel Covers : A Vintage Automotive Trip



From their humble origins in the early 20th era , hubcaps have undergone a fascinating evolution . Initially, they were simple metal discs designed to protect the uncovered wheel centers and mask the often-unattractive fasteners. Early models were frequently practical , lacking the elaborate designs we associate with later years. As automotive aesthetics became increasingly key 12 Inch during the Custom / Aftermarket Wheel Covers 1930s and 40s, wheel covers started to showcase the period’s artistic leanings. Companies introduced shiny finishes and ever more complex patterns . The 1950s and 60s saw a rise in inventive wheel cover design , with several special forms and logos becoming quintessential of the car landscape .

  • First designs were mostly steel .
  • Chrome finishes became common.
  • The Fifties and 1960s were a high era for styling .
Today, vintage trim rings are treasured items by automotive aficionados , offering a tangible link to a bygone era of automotive grace .


Replacing Your Hubcaps: A Step-by-Step DIY Guide



Swapping changing your damaged hubcaps is a surprisingly straightforward task that can save your funds and improve your vehicle’s look . Here’s a simple guide to walk you through the process . First, assemble your tools , which typically involve a screwdriver , a plastic tool and possibly a lift and safety stands if your vehicle is short to the ground. Carefully pry the hubcap away from the wheel , using the pry bar to loosen the fasteners . If the hubcap is fixed, a gentle tap with the rubber mallet can assist . Once released, pull the hubcap directly off. To place the fresh hubcap, align it precisely and click it firmly into place. If working on a car without enough ground height, use a jack and support stands for security. For more difficult situations, consider consulting a qualified technician .
